ANASTACIA SENT CANCER HIT JESS LOVE
POP star Anastacia has revealed she reached out to Jessie J with “some good love” after her breast cancer diagnosis, having been diagnosed with the disease herself back in 2003.
The US singer, best known for songs such as Left Outside Alone, I'm Outta Love and Sick And Tired, said she often reaches out to fellow artists to offer help, adding she had “no idea” how younger artists were coping with the modern music industry.
Speaking about reaching out to the Price Tag singer, Anastacia who is coming to play Dublin next year said: "I reached out to Jessie J, and gave her some good love with what she's going through.
“Wherever I can be able to send positive energy, because the business is hard and life is hard.
"I don't think that there's a problem that you can't support another lady, I think that women have to support women in this world, and we have it hard enough that if we don't hold each other's backs, the guys aren't going to do it.
“So at this point ladies, stay friends and realise that they'll always be there for you when things go down.”
Jessie announced in June this year that she had been diagnosed with early breast cancer and that she would be undergoing treatment, and has since been forced to cancel her tour.
